Service caravan resumes for insurgency-affected areas in Negros

CONFLICT-AFFECTED VILLAGES. The Negros Oriental Task Force to End Local Communist Armed Conflict has identified seven new barangays in the province to be listed as priority areas for the whole-of-nation approach to ending the insurgency. A series of Dagyawan sa Barangay/Serbisyo Caravan will be held in these villages starting next month. (Photo courtesy of PIA-Negros Oriental) DUMAGUETE CITY - The Negros Oriental Task Force to End Local Communist Armed Conflict (NOTF-ELCAC) will resume holding the "Dagyawan Sa Barangay: Talakayan sa Mamamayan" and Caravan on Basic Services (Serbisyo Caravan) in seven villages in Negros Oriental tagged as still affected by the Communist Party of the Philippines-New People's Army (CPP-NPA). 10 former rebels to get P65K E-CLIP benefits

Provincial Director Farah Diba Gentuya of the Department of the Interior and Local Government of Negros Oriental. (PNA file photo) DUMAGUETE CITY - Ten former rebels (FRs) of the Communist Party of the Philippines-New People's Army (CPP-NPA) who surrendered to authorities in Negros Oriental province will soon receive financial assistance of PHP65,000 each under the government's Enhanced Comprehensive Local Integration Program (E-CLIP). Provincial director Farah Diba Gentuya, of the Department of the Interior and Local Government (DILG) in Negros Oriental, said the FRs have complied with all the requirements and the monetary aid for them is now ready for downloading. "Of the total amount, PHP15,000 is for immediate cash assistance while PHP50,000 is for livelihood assistance", Gentuya told the Philippine News Agency on Monday.
